Refining Phylogenetic Analyses

Refining Phylogenetic Analyses

Pablo A. Goloboff

TAYLOR FRANCIS LTD
2022
sidottu
This volume discusses the aspects of a phylogenetic analysis that go beyond basic calculation of most parsimonious trees. Practical application of all principles discussed is illustrated by reference to TNT, a freely available software package that can perform all the steps needed in a phylogenetic analysis. The first problem considered is how to summarize and compare multiple trees (including identification and handling wildcard taxa). Evaluation of the strength of support for groups, another critical component of any phylogenetic analysis, is given careful consideration. The different interpretations of measures of support are discussed and connected with alternative implementations. The book reviews rationales for estimating character reliability on the basis of homoplasy, with particular attention to morphological characters. The main methods for character weighting and their practical implementation, several of them unique to TNT, are discussed ad libitum. Also unique to TNT is the ability to directly analyze morphometric data (including landmarks), on the same footing as discrete characters. Finally, the scripting language of TNT is introduced. From Observations to Optimal Phylogenetic Trees

From Observations to Optimal Phylogenetic Trees

Pablo A. Goloboff

TAYLOR FRANCIS LTD
2022
sidottu
Taxonomists specializing in different groups once based phylogenetic analysis only on morphological data; molecular data was used more rarely. Although molecular systematics is routine today, the use of morphological data continues to be important, especially for phylogenetic placement of many taxa known only from fossils and rare or difficult to collect species. In addition, morphological analyses help identify potential biases in molecular analyses. And finally, scenarios with respect to morphology continue to motivate biologists: the beauty of a cheetah or a baobab does not lie in their DNA sequence, but instead on what they are and do! This book is an up-to-date revision of methods and principles of phylogenetic analysis of morphological data. It is also a general guide for using the computer program TNT in the analysis of such data. The book covers the main aspects of phylogenetic analysis and general methods to compare classifications derived from molecules and morphology. The basic aspects of molecular analysis are covered only as needed to highlight the differences with methods and assumptions for analysis of morphological datasets.

Pablo a los Romanos: La Vida Victoriosa

Pablo a los Romanos: La Vida Victoriosa

Editorial Universitaria Libertad

Createspace Independent Publishing Platform
2016
nidottu
Muchas cosas motivaron a Pablo a escribir su carta a los romanos. La raz n principal, tal vez, era informar de su intenci n de visitarlos. Por cuanto l nunca hab a visitado Roma, la mayor a de los creyentes romanos lo conoc an solamente de nombre. l quer a hablarles acerca de s mismo, y acerca de su llamado, metas y mensaje. Sus amigos y anteriores colegas en Roma se deleitar an al conocer sus planes.La fe de los romanos era bien conocida, y Pablo anhelaba ver a los creyentes en Roma fortalecerse a n m s. Por lo tanto, bajo la inspiraci n del Esp ritu, l escribi esta exposici n del evangelio. Esta forma escrita fortalecer a a n m s la fe de los creyentes y al mismo tiempo dificultar a que los falsos maestros distorsionaran el mensaje de Cristo.Por alg n tiempo Pablo hab a querido visitar a los creyentes romanos por los que hab a orado continuamente (1:9-10). Agradece a Dios por ellos y desea impartirles "alg n don espiritual" (1:11). Pero con el fin de evitar un aire de superioridad, sin demora a ade: "para ser mutuamente confortados por la fe que nos es com n a vosotros y a m " (1:12).Por cuanto Pablo enfrentar a retos tremendos en los d as siguientes, l apel a los romanos para que lo apoyaran en oraci n. l se sinti "ligado en esp ritu," para ir a Jerusal n, aun cuando el Esp ritu le daba testimonio de que lo esperaban prisiones y tribulaciones (Hechos 20:22-24). Tambi n inst a los creyentes romanos a un rsele en su lucha orando por l. Por ejemplo, l escribi "Os ruego... para que sea librado de los rebeldes que est n en Judea, y que la ofrenda de mi servicio a los santos en Jerusal n sea acepta" (Romanos 15:31).La raz n m s importante para la carta de Pablo a los romanos, por supuesto, es que el Esp ritu Santo lo inspir a escribirla. No era simplemente un impulso humano. M s bien, fue divinamente motivado.Romanos es la ltima carta que Pablo escribi antes de su encarcelamiento. Ahora, cerca de los sesenta a os de edad, Pablo env a su presentaci n del evangelio de Jesucristo a la iglesia en Roma.

Bosquejos en la Epistola del Apostol Pablo a los Efesios

Bosquejos en la Epistola del Apostol Pablo a los Efesios

Alex Embiridis

Createspace Independent Publishing Platform
2014
nidottu
La Ep stola a los Efesios es, junto con la Ep stola a los Romanos y la Ep stola a los Hebreos, una de las torres doctrinales m s importantes del Nuevo Testamento y, a pesar que es mucho m s breve que los otros dos libros, contiene muchas de las doctrinas m s importantes de la fe cristiana. Es un libro tanto de instrucci n teol gica como pr ctica. Los primeros tres cap tulos siendo la parte doctrinal y los ltimos tres la parte pr ctica. Las doctrinas sobre Dios Padre, Dios Hijo, Dios Esp ritu Santo, la Trinidad, la salvaci n por gracia, el sacrificio vicario del Se or Jesucristo, el pecado del hombre, Satan s, la iglesia, son, entre otras, algunas de las doctrinas ense adas aqu . Efesios es contempor nea de Colosenses y Filem n, habiendo sido escritas las tres al mismo tiempo desde la c rcel de Roma. Efesios enfatiza la iglesia como cuerpo de Cristo, quien es Su cabeza. Colosenses enfatiza a Cristo como Cabeza de la iglesia quien es Su cuerpo. Es por estas y otras razones que el creyente debe familiarizarse con esta ep stola para crecer, madurar espiritualmente, y andar "digno de la vocaci n con que fue llamado".
Human Capital for Humans

Human Capital for Humans

Pablo A. Peña

THE UNIVERSITY OF CHICAGO PRESS
2025
nidottu
An everyday introduction to the most consequential science of modern life. University of Chicago economist Gary Becker won the Nobel Prize largely for his advancement of human capital theory—the idea that investing in a person’s knowledge and skills has a wide range of economic effects. Becker’s writing on the subject was technical, but his teaching, especially in his famous doctoral course at Chicago, remains legendary for its accessibility, brilliance, and applications to everyday life. In Human Capital for Humans, economist and former Becker student Pablo A. Peña channels this classroom approach to produce an accessible, essential guide to understanding the science that has become synonymous with modern life and the economy. With an illustrative and immersive style, Peña unpacks the human capital approach to domains such as parenting, aging, marriage, health, and household labor. The result is not only intellectually elevated, but an essential introduction for learners and teachers of this subject across business, management, economics, policy, and beyond.

Supporting Civics Education with Student Activism

Supporting Civics Education with Student Activism

Pablo A. Muriel; Alan J. Singer

Routledge
2020
nidottu
This book empowers teachers to support student activists. The authors examine arguments for promoting student activism, explore state and national curriculum standards, suggest activist projects, and report examples of student individual and group activism. By offering suggestions for engaging students as activists across the K-12 curriculum and by including the stories of student activists who became lifetime activists, the book demonstrates how activism can serve to bolster democracy and be a component of rich, experiential learning. Including interviews with student and teacher activists, this volume highlights issues such as racial and immigrant justice, anti-gun violence, and climate change.

Principios De Educacion Cristiana

Principios De Educacion Cristiana

Pablo A. Jiménez

Abingdon Press
2003
pokkari
This book invites anyone, regardless of their profession, to participate in the great adventure of teaching Scripture. It stresses the importance of Christian education as it relates to the church's mission, and provides a profile that Sunday school teachers should strive toward. It also provides instruction for developing an effective and attractive class plan, as well as techniques and activities that make the gatherings more interesting and transformational.

Violence, Discourse, and Politics in China’s Uyghur Region

Violence, Discourse, and Politics in China’s Uyghur Region

Pablo A. Rodríguez-Merino

TAYLOR FRANCIS LTD
2022
sidottu
This book investigates how Uyghur-related violent conflict and Uyghur ethnic minority identity, religion, and the Xinjiang region, more broadly, became constituted as a ‘terrorism’ problem for the Chinese state. Building on securitization theory, Critical Terrorism Studies (CTS), and the scholarly definitional debate on terrorism, it develops the concept of terroristization as a critical analytical framework for the study of historical processes of threat construction. Investigating the violent events reported in Xinjiang since the early 1980s, the evolving discursive patterns used by the Chinese state to make sense of violent incidents, and the crackdown policies that the official terrorism discourse has legitimized, the book demonstrates how the securitization, and later terroristization, of Xinjiang and the Uyghurs, is the result of a discursive and political choice of the Chinese state. The author reveals the contingent and unstable nature of such construction, and how it problematizes the inevitability of the rationale behind China’s ‘war on terror’, that has prescribed a brutal crackdown as the most viable approach to governing the tensions that have historically characterized China’s rule over the Turkic Muslim ethnic minorities in Xinjiang. This book will be of interest to scholars and students of the politics of contemporary China, security and ethnic minority issues, International Relations and Security, as well as those adopting discursive approaches to the study of security, notably those within the critical security and terrorism studies fields.
